熊果酸对HL60细胞作用机制的初步研究 被引量:4

摘要 目的探讨熊果酸在体外对急性早幼粒白血病HL60细胞增殖抑制和诱导凋亡作用。方法采用体外细胞培养技术,荧光显微镜观察细胞结构变化、MTT法观察细胞生长抑制作用、流式细胞仪检测细胞凋亡及周期变化。结果 MTT法证实熊果酸对HL60细胞具有增殖抑制和杀伤效应,并呈浓度和时间依赖性。显微镜下可见HL60细胞出现典型凋亡细胞形态学改变。流式细胞仪检测细胞周期阻滞于G0/G1期。结论熊果酸在体外可抑制急性早幼粒白血病HL60细胞增殖,诱导细胞凋亡。 Objective To investigate anti-proliferation and apoptosis effects of Ursolic Acid on HL60 cells.Methods By culturing in vitro and treated with UA,anti-proliferation effects were assessed with methyl thiazolyl tetrazolium(MTT) colorimetric assay and morphology of cells was observed under fluorescence microscope.The flow cytometry was used to detect apoptotic rates and cell cycle distribution.Results MTT showed that anti-proliferation effect of UA on HL60 Cells in a concentration and time dependent manner.Microscope showed that cell presented some morphologic features of apoptosis.The flow cytometry showed that after exposure to drugs cell-cycle was blocked at G0 /G1 phase.Conclusion Ursolic Acid inhibits proliferation of HL60 cell and induces apoptosis.
